The Truth About Cats Knocking Things Off Tables
One of the most classic funny cat behaviors is knocking things off tables, counters, shelves, and desks. A pen, cup, phone, remote, ornament, or random object can be sitting peacefully until a cat decides gravity needs to be tested again.
Cat owners often joke that cats do this because they enjoy chaos. The real explanation may include curiosity, hunting instincts, attention-seeking, boredom, or simply exploring how objects move. But the result is always the same: the cat looks calm, the object falls, and the human is left wondering why.

Why Cats Randomly Run Around at 3AM
Cat zoomies are one of the most chaotic parts of cat ownership. Everything is quiet, the lights are off, and suddenly your cat launches into a full-speed sprint through the hallway like they are being chased by invisible ghosts.
These late-night bursts of energy may happen because cats are naturally active during low-light hours, because they have stored-up energy, or because their hunting instincts kick in when the house gets quiet. To humans, though, it feels like living with a tiny furry race car.

Why Cats Love Boxes More Than Expensive Toys
Every cat owner knows the rule: buy a fancy cat toy, and the cat will choose the box. A cardboard box can become a fortress, bed, ambush spot, spaceship, cave, throne, or secret headquarters.
Cats love boxes because they provide security, warmth, hiding space, and a perfect place to watch the world without being fully exposed. To humans, it looks hilarious because the cat ignores the expensive item and becomes obsessed with the packaging.

Why Cats Bite During Petting Sessions
One of the most confusing cat moments happens when a cat seems to enjoy being petted, then suddenly turns and bites. The human is left wondering what changed. The cat acts like the answer should have been obvious.
Petting bites can happen when a cat becomes overstimulated, wants control over the interaction, or gives subtle warning signs the human misses. A twitching tail, tense body, shifting ears, or sudden stillness may be the cat’s way of saying, “That is enough.”

Why do cats knock things off tables?
Cats may knock things off tables because of curiosity, hunting instincts, boredom, attention-seeking, or interest in how objects move.
Why do cats run around at 3AM?
Cats may run around at night because of stored-up energy, natural activity patterns, hunting instincts, or boredom during quiet hours.
Why do cats love boxes?
Cats love boxes because boxes feel safe, warm, enclosed, and useful for hiding, resting, watching, and ambushing.
